Source Code of $.WordCountJob

package ${package};

import eu.stratosphere.api.java.DataSet;
import eu.stratosphere.api.java.ExecutionEnvironment;
import eu.stratosphere.api.java.aggregation.Aggregations;
import eu.stratosphere.api.java.functions.FlatMapFunction;
import eu.stratosphere.api.java.tuple.Tuple2;
import eu.stratosphere.util.Collector;

/**
* Implements the "WordCount" program that computes a simple word occurrence histogram
* over some sample data
*
* <p>
* This example shows how to:
* <ul>
* <li>write a simple Stratosphere program.
* <li>use Tuple data types.
* <li>write and use user-defined functions.
* </ul>
*
*/
@SuppressWarnings("serial")
public class WordCountJob {
 
  //
  //  Program.
  //
 
  public static void main(String[] args) throws Exception {
   
    // set up the execution environment
    final ExecutionEnvironment env = ExecutionEnvironment.getExecutionEnvironment();
   
    // get input data
    DataSet<String> text = env.fromElements(
        "To be, or not to be,--that is the question:--",
        "Whether 'tis nobler in the mind to suffer",
        "The slings and arrows of outrageous fortune",
        "Or to take arms against a sea of troubles,"
        );
   
    DataSet<Tuple2<String, Integer>> counts =
        // split up the lines in pairs (2-tuples) containing: (word,1)
        text.flatMap(new LineSplitter())
        // group by the tuple field "0" and sum up tuple field "1"
        .groupBy(0)
        .aggregate(Aggregations.SUM, 1);

    // emit result
    counts.print();
   
    // execute program
    env.execute("WordCount Example");
  }
 
  //
  //   User Functions
  //
 
  /**
   * Implements the string tokenizer that splits sentences into words as a user-defined
   * FlatMapFunction. The function takes a line (String) and splits it into
   * multiple pairs in the form of "(word,1)" (Tuple2<String, Integer>).
   */
  public static final class LineSplitter extends FlatMapFunction<String, Tuple2<String, Integer>> {

    @Override
    public void flatMap(String value, Collector<Tuple2<String, Integer>> out) {
      // normalize and split the line
      String[] tokens = value.toLowerCase().split("\\W+");
     
      // emit the pairs
      for (String token : tokens) {
        if (token.length() > 0) {
          out.collect(new Tuple2<String, Integer>(token, 1));
        }
      }
    }
  }
}
